/* tap-rpcstat.c
|
|
* wspstat 2003 Jean-Michel FAYARD
|
|
*
|
|
* Wireshark - Network traffic analyzer
|
|
* By Gerald Combs <gerald@wireshark.org>
|
|
* Copyright 1998 Gerald Combs
|
|
*
|
|
* SPDX-License-Identifier: GPL-2.0-or-later*/
|
|
|
|
/* This module provides WSP statistics to tshark.
|
|
* It is only used by tshark and not wireshark
|
|
*
|
|
*/
|
|
|
|
#include "config.h"
|
|
|
|
#include <stdio.h>
|
|
#include <stdlib.h>
|
|
#include <string.h>
|
|
|
|
#include <glib.h>
|
|
|
|
#include <epan/packet_info.h>
|
|
#include <epan/tap.h>
|
|
#include <epan/stat_tap_ui.h>
|
|
#include <epan/value_string.h>
|
|
#include <epan/dissectors/packet-wsp.h>
|
|
|
|
void register_tap_listener_wspstat(void);
|
|
|
|
/* used to keep track of the stats for a specific PDU type*/
|
|
typedef struct _wsp_pdu_t {
|
|
const gchar *type;
|
|
guint32 packets;
|
|
} wsp_pdu_t;
|
|
/* used to keep track of SRT statistics */
|
|
typedef struct _wsp_status_code_t {
|
|
const gchar *name;
|
|
guint32 packets;
|
|
} wsp_status_code_t;
|
|
/* used to keep track of the statictics for an entire program interface */
|
|
typedef struct _wsp_stats_t {
|
|
char *filter;
|
|
wsp_pdu_t *pdu_stats;
|
|
guint32 num_pdus;
|
|
GHashTable *hash;
|
|
} wspstat_t;
|
|
|
|
static void
|
|
wsp_reset_hash(gchar *key _U_ , wsp_status_code_t *data, gpointer ptr _U_)
|
|
{
|
|
data->packets = 0;
|
|
}
|
|
static void
|
|
wsp_print_statuscode(gpointer key, wsp_status_code_t *data, char *format)
|
|
{
|
|
if (data && (data->packets != 0))
|
|
printf(format, GPOINTER_TO_INT(key), data->packets , data->name);
|
|
}
|
|
static void
|
|
wsp_free_hash_table( gpointer key, gpointer value, gpointer user_data _U_ )
|
|
{
|
|
g_free(key);
|
|
g_free(value);
|
|
}
|
|
static void
|
|
wspstat_reset(void *psp)
|
|
{
|
|
wspstat_t *sp = (wspstat_t *)psp;
|
|
guint32 i;
|
|
|
|
for (i=1; i<=sp->num_pdus; i++)
|
|
{
|
|
sp->pdu_stats[i].packets = 0;
|
|
}
|
|
g_hash_table_foreach( sp->hash, (GHFunc)wsp_reset_hash, NULL);
|
|
}
|
|
|
|
|
|
/* This callback is invoked whenever the tap system has seen a packet
|
|
* we might be interested in.
|
|
* The function is to be used to only update internal state information
|
|
* in the *tapdata structure, and if there were state changes which requires
|
|
* the window to be redrawn, return 1 and (*draw) will be called sometime
|
|
* later.
|
|
*
|
|
* We didn't apply a filter when we registered so we will be called for
|
|
* ALL packets and not just the ones we are collecting stats for.
|
|
*
|
|
*/
|
|
static gint
|
|
pdut2index(gint pdut)
|
|
{
|
|
if (pdut <= 0x09)
|
|
return pdut;
|
|
if (pdut >= 0x40) {
|
|
if (pdut <= 0x44) {
|
|
return pdut - 54;
|
|
} else if (pdut == 0x60 || pdut == 0x61) {
|
|
return pdut - 81;
|
|
}
|
|
}
|
|
return 0;
|
|
}
|
|
static gint
|
|
index2pdut(gint pdut)
|
|
{
|
|
if (pdut <= 0x09)
|
|
return pdut;
|
|
if (pdut <= 14)
|
|
return pdut + 54;
|
|
if (pdut <= 16)
|
|
return pdut + 81;
|
|
return 0;
|
|
}
|
|
static int
|
|
wspstat_packet(void *psp, packet_info *pinfo _U_, epan_dissect_t *edt _U_, const void *pri)
|
|
{
|
|
wspstat_t *sp = (wspstat_t *)psp;
|
|
const wsp_info_value_t *value = (const wsp_info_value_t *)pri;
|
|
gint idx = pdut2index(value->pdut);
|
|
int retour = 0;
|
|
|
|
if (value->status_code != 0) {
|
|
wsp_status_code_t *sc;
|
|
sc = (wsp_status_code_t *)g_hash_table_lookup(
|
|
sp->hash,
|
|
GINT_TO_POINTER(value->status_code));
|
|
if (!sc) {
|
|
sc = g_new(wsp_status_code_t, 1);
|
|
sc -> packets = 1;
|
|
sc -> name = NULL;
|
|
g_hash_table_insert(
|
|
sp->hash,
|
|
GINT_TO_POINTER(value->status_code),
|
|
sc);
|
|
} else {
|
|
sc->packets++;
|
|
}
|
|
retour = 1;
|
|
}
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
if (idx != 0) {
|
|
sp->pdu_stats[idx].packets++;
|
|
retour = 1;
|
|
}
|
|
return retour;
|
|
}
|
|
|
|
|
|
/* This callback is used when tshark wants us to draw/update our
|
|
* data to the output device. Since this is tshark only output is
|
|
* stdout.
|
|
* TShark will only call this callback once, which is when tshark has
|
|
* finished reading all packets and exists.
|
|
* If used with wireshark this may be called any time, perhaps once every 3
|
|
* seconds or so.
|
|
* This function may even be called in parallell with (*reset) or (*draw)
|
|
* so make sure there are no races. The data in the rpcstat_t can thus change
|
|
* beneath us. Beware.
|
|
*/
|
|
static void
|
|
wspstat_draw(void *psp)
|
|
{
|
|
wspstat_t *sp = (wspstat_t *)psp;
|
|
guint32 i;
|
|
|
|
printf("\n");
|
|
printf("===================================================================\n");
|
|
printf("WSP Statistics:\n");
|
|
printf("%-23s %9s || %-23s %9s\n", "PDU Type", "Packets", "PDU Type", "Packets");
|
|
for (i=1; i <= ((sp->num_pdus+1)/2); i++)
|
|
{
|
|
guint32 ii = i+sp->num_pdus/2;
|
|
printf("%-23s %9u", sp->pdu_stats[i ].type, sp->pdu_stats[i ].packets);
|
|
printf(" || ");
|
|
if (ii< (sp->num_pdus) )
|
|
printf("%-23s %9u\n", sp->pdu_stats[ii].type, sp->pdu_stats[ii].packets);
|
|
else
|
|
printf("\n");
|
|
}
|
|
printf("\nStatus code in reply packets\n");
|
|
printf( "Status Code Packets Description\n");
|
|
g_hash_table_foreach( sp->hash, (GHFunc) wsp_print_statuscode,
|
|
(gpointer)" 0x%02X %9d %s\n" ) ;
|
|
printf("===================================================================\n");
|
|
}
|
|
|
|
/* When called, this function will create a new instance of wspstat.
|
|
* program and version are whick onc-rpc program/version we want to
|
|
* collect statistics for.
|
|
* This function is called from tshark when it parses the -z wsp, arguments
|
|
* and it creates a new instance to store statistics in and registers this
|
|
* new instance for the wsp tap.
|
|
*/
|
|
static void
|
|
wspstat_init(const char *opt_arg, void *userdata _U_)
|
|
{
|
|
wspstat_t *sp;
|
|
const char *filter = NULL;
|
|
guint32 i;
|
|
GString *error_string;
|
|
wsp_status_code_t *sc;
|
|
const value_string *wsp_vals_status_p;
|
|
|
|
if (!strncmp (opt_arg, "wsp,stat,", 9)) {
|
|
filter = opt_arg+9;
|
|
} else {
|
|
filter = NULL;
|
|
}
|
|
|
|
|
|
sp = g_new(wspstat_t, 1);
|
|
sp->hash = g_hash_table_new(g_direct_hash, g_direct_equal);
|
|
wsp_vals_status_p = VALUE_STRING_EXT_VS_P(&wsp_vals_status_ext);
|
|
for (i=0; wsp_vals_status_p[i].strptr; i++ )
|
|
{
|
|
gint *key;
|
|
sc = g_new(wsp_status_code_t, 1);
|
|
key = g_new(gint, 1);
|
|
sc->packets = 0;
|
|
sc->name = wsp_vals_status_p[i].strptr;
|
|
*key = wsp_vals_status_p[i].value;
|
|
g_hash_table_insert(
|
|
sp->hash,
|
|
key,
|
|
sc);
|
|
}
|
|
sp->num_pdus = 16;
|
|
sp->pdu_stats = g_new(wsp_pdu_t, (sp->num_pdus+1));
|
|
sp->filter = g_strdup(filter);
|
|
|
|
for (i=0; i<sp->num_pdus; i++)
|
|
{
|
|
sp->pdu_stats[i].packets = 0;
|
|
sp->pdu_stats[i].type = try_val_to_str_ext( index2pdut( i ), &wsp_vals_pdu_type_ext) ;
|
|
}
|
|
|
|
error_string = register_tap_listener(
|
|
"wsp",
|
|
sp,
|
|
filter,
|
|
0,
|
|
wspstat_reset,
|
|
wspstat_packet,
|
|
wspstat_draw);
|
|
if (error_string) {
|
|
/* error, we failed to attach to the tap. clean up */
|
|
g_free(sp->pdu_stats);
|
|
g_free(sp->filter);
|
|
g_free(sp);
|
|
g_hash_table_foreach( sp->hash, (GHFunc) wsp_free_hash_table, NULL ) ;
|
|
g_hash_table_destroy( sp->hash );
|
|
fprintf(stderr, "tshark: Couldn't register wsp,stat tap: %s\n",
|
|
error_string->str);
|
|
g_string_free(error_string, TRUE);
|
|
exit(1);
|
|
}
|
|
}
|
|
|
|
static stat_tap_ui wspstat_ui = {
|
|
REGISTER_STAT_GROUP_GENERIC,
|
|
NULL,
|
|
"wsp,stat",
|
|
wspstat_init,
|
|
0,
|
|
NULL
|
|
};
|
|
|
|
void
|
|
register_tap_listener_wspstat(void)
|
|
{
|
|
register_stat_tap_ui(&wspstat_ui, NULL);
|
|
}
